These shares yield 5%, about 50 a year for every 1,000 invested.

  • At 50 a share paying 2.5 a year (quarterly), you earn back the price in dividends in roughly 20 years before reinvestment or price change.
  • Your 100 shares are worth about 5,000 and pay roughly 250 in dividends a year.
  • A very high yield can signal a falling price or a dividend at risk of a cut, so check the payout ratio and earnings, not just the headline number.

Next stepCompare this yield against the company payout ratio and dividend history to judge whether the income is sustainable.
